SICILY, Akragas. Circa 415-406 BC. Æ Hemilitron (28mm, 21.84 g, 1h). Eagle, head raised and wings spread, standing right on fish / Crab holding serpent in claw; six pellets (mark of value) around, conch shell and octopus below. Westermark, Coinage Period III, Series 2, 633.2 (2.O5/R12 – this coin); CNS 40; HGC 2, 134; SNG München 112 (same dies). Dark green-brown patina, spots of red-brown encrustation, some weakness to strike, minor flan flaws on reverse. Near VF. |
